On Sunday afternoon, Miami Dolphins quarterback Tua Tagovailoa had what might have been the worst game of his career when he threw three interceptions on his team’s last three drives to give the game to the Green Bay Packers. And after the game, he took ownership of the horrible performance.

“Just very unfortunate,” Tua Tagovailoa said after the game according to NFL.com. “It was just terrible how everything ended. Like I told the guys, ‘That’s on me.’ I will definitely get better from that.”

Tagovailoa took some time to explain what happened on each of his two interceptions.

“On the first one, I tried to throw it over a defender, but I ended up really throwing over the defender and Tyreek [Hill], so that one got away,” Tagovailoa said. “The second one, I might have said the wrong play. I’m not too sure. But there was just some communication errors on that.”

Tagovailoa wasn’t to blame for his second interception as wide receiver Raheem Mostert took the blame for not running the route correctly, but Tagovailoa took blame for the third interception, as well.

“The third one was just not a good ball for my receivers to have been able to make a play on that,” Tagovailoa said. “You know, it’s tough. You get an opportunity to play on Christmas Day against a really good team, and I go out there and really not being able to put my best foot forward for our team.”

Tagovailoa will have a chance to bounce back this weekend with a game against the New England Patriots.
